The United Nations Information Centres (UNIC) are a network of 63 offices around the world that are key to to reach the peoples of the world and to share the United Nations story with them in their own languages. The UNIC are the main sources of information about the UN in the countries where they are located and are responsible for promoting greater public understanding of and support for the aims and activities of the UN. It is part of the Department of Global Communications (DGC) of the UN Secretariat. Social media, social listening and monitoring are key tools to reach audiences and understand the conversations and perceptions around the UN and its work. This is instrumental for strengthening the positioning of the United Nations in the country as a crucial partner for advancing the Sustainable Development Goals in Peru and to support the implementation of the UN Sustainable Development Cooperation Framework Peru 2022-2026. Products and content developed by the volunteer will be shared in the UN Peru social media such as Facebook, Instagram, X and Linkedin, which are the official accounts of the UN System in Perú. This will help in promoting special UN campaigns and main activities of the organization in its efforts to achieve the SDGs.
